Impact of El Niño/Southern Oscillation on Visceral Leishmaniasis, Brazil

Figure 2. Cross-correlation function between the annual incidences of visceral leishmaniasis from 1985 to 1999 and the 12-month moving average of the mean monthly Niño-3 index (solid line). Broken lines are the corresponding 95% pointwise confidence intervals.
